KRUEGER, Judge.

The conviction is for murder. The penalty assessed is confinement in the state penitentiary for life.

Since perfecting his appeal, the appellant has filed a written motion, duly verified, requesting the privilege of withdrawing the same. The motion is granted and the appeal is dismissed.

PER CURIAM.

The foregoing opinion of the Commission of Appeals has been examined by the judges of the Court of Criminal Appeals ‘and approved by the court
